About azane;molecular nitrogen;hydrofluoride
azane;molecular nitrogen;hydrofluoride (PubChem CID 175598123) has the molecular formula H4FN3
and a molecular weight of 65.05 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is azane;molecular nitrogen;hydrofluoride.
